The temp is controlled by electronics that monitor the oven sensor.
The sensor should ohm out at 1100 ohms.
If it is shirted to frame or open the open temp would not do right and the
oven control would not know what the temp was and would probably declare an F-3 error.
In your case I don't think that is the problem. What i think it is going to be is the ignitor. If it is getting weak it sometimes won't draw enough amps to open the safety bimetal inside the gas valve.
Probably the ignitor is on it's way out.

Our frigidaire range oven is not able to hold temp...if I set it to 350 it may go as high as 550...but it doesn't always rise that high but it never goes to the temp set or stay at it.

Hi

This means a loose/broken wire on the oven temp sensor or the oven temp. sensor itself is bad and should be replaced. To solve this issue test the oven temp. sensor, it should read between 1080-1120 ohms, if the rating is more then that and the door appears to be closing fine then it is the control board that is bad and should be replaced.
